These popular polypropylene ankle bed restraints offer a quick hook & loop closure and multiple secondary closure options for added security. You can choose the side release buckle for fast application, hook & loop for easy use, or L - 400 locks for top - notch security. The 2' polypropylene straps have a 1,400 lbs tensile strength, suitable for patients from moderate to aggressive. Inside the cuffs, neoprene provides comfort, and the easy - to - clean material is fully adjustable to fit from juveniles to adults. They are one - piece items color - coded for quick identification: blue for wrist restraints and green for ankle restraints. Remember, 'Raise your hands to the blue sky and walk on the green grass.' They can be used with polypropylene torso restraints NBT - 101, NBT - 104 or NBLT - 401 for 5th and 6th points. We also offer custom - fitting for your bed.
